Granted they are clean and smooth, but someone got a little … WebIf you’re wondering how many frets are on a guitar, you’ve come to the right post! In short: acoustic guitars usually have 20 frets, Fender-style electric guitars typically have 21 frets, and Gibson-style electric guitars usually have 22 frets. But I’ll unpack this more (and the exceptions to these standards) in the sections below!

However, Stratocasters and Telecasters can … Web25 apr. 2024 · Electric guitars have the widest range in the number of frets ranging from 21 to 24. Some of the iconic electric guitars with their fret numbers: Fender Stratocaster and Telecaster: Traditionally 21, offering 22 fret variations since the 1980s. Gibson Les Paul: 22 frets. The frets of a guitar are numbered, with 0 being an open string, 1 being the fret closest to the head, and so on. A half-step is simply moving from one note to the next (A→ A#), including the sharps and flats, whereas a full-step jumps two notes (A→ B, B→ C#).
